Walid

 Walid is a common Arabic name that means "newborn" or "newly born." It is derived from the Arabic word "Walid," which means "newborn." The name Walid is often used as a given name and a surname in the Arab world, and it is also common in other parts of the world.

There are a number of notable people with the name Walid, including Walid Jumblatt, a Lebanese politician, and Walid Muallem, the Syrian Foreign Minister.
